Bean-to-cup coffee machines grind the beans when you need them, so your coffee is always fresh and full of flavor. Coffee starts to lose its flavour as soon as it's ground and exposed oxygen. Therefore, grinding it only whenever you require it helps to maintain the quality of your drink.
You'll typically have the option of choosing the strength of your coffee, the type of grind, the temperature of the water and the time to brew. This means that you can make the perfect cup of coffee every time, based on your preferences. This degree of customization makes bean-to-cup machines ideal for those who are serious about their coffee or would like to try different roasts.
While you might not have the skills of a barista to tamp the coffee or brew it to the right temperature, you'll find most bean-to-cup machines are very easy to use. The machines will do everything for you from grinding to dispensing, and even heating and texturing milk into a deliciously creamy texture.
Some bean-to cup machines have dual hoppers that let users to select different coffee beans. Some have milk texturizing built in which means you can serve both plant-based and dairy-based drinks. This is great for staff with different preferences or guests who like certain drinks.
It's easy to take care of your machine. Many have automatic cleaning and descaler cycles so you don't have to waste hours washing and soaking. However, it is recommended to perform daily wipe downs and deep cleans every week at least to ensure it's in good condition. If you're unsure of how to go about this, refer to your manufacturer's guide to learn the correct maintenance methods and ensure that you always use the recommended cleaning and descaling products, otherwise you risk invalidating your warranty.

Easy to Maintain
Standard on most bean-to cup machines are automatic cleaning and descaling capabilities. This reduces the amount of time you spend cleaning and maintaining the machine. Certain machines have removable parts and surfaces that are easy to clean, which will reduce the time needed to clean the machine.
Some have cleaning tablets which are added to the water tank during the cleaning cycle, helping to keep the nozzles and pipes clear and free from accumulation of residue. If you don't have these tablets it is possible to clean coffee machines using the usual methods. For instance, you can run an rinse cycle on the machine after it has first turned on, and then before switching off the machine to eliminate any stuck residue.
The milk system of the bean-to-cup machine requires regular cleaning to ensure that the nozzles stay free from any milk residue that could cause clogs or unpleasant tastes in your beverage. Make use of a specific cleaning agent, like Arfize. Follow the directions on the bottle.
It is important to conduct regular descaling of your machine particularly if you reside in an area with hard water as this can help to prevent the accumulation of limescale. This can reduce the flow of water through the machine, which results in low-quality drinks and it could also cause damage to the machine over time. If you're not sure how often to run the descaling process, most machines will let you know when it's time for it, so you don't have to worry about not remembering to perform it.
